1 instantiation of Multiple
Microsoft.CodeAnalysis.CSharp (1)
BoundTree\TupleBinaryOperatorInfo.cs (1)
106new Multiple(operators: ImmutableArray<TupleBinaryOperatorInfo>.Empty, leftConvertedTypeOpt: null, rightConvertedTypeOpt: null);
15 references to Multiple
Microsoft.CodeAnalysis.CSharp (15)
Binder\Binder_TupleOperators.cs (6)
28TupleBinaryOperatorInfo.Multiple operators = BindTupleBinaryOperatorNestedInfo(node, kind, left, right, diagnostics); 48var multiple = (TupleBinaryOperatorInfo.Multiple)@operator; 202private TupleBinaryOperatorInfo.Multiple BindTupleBinaryOperatorNestedInfo(BinaryExpressionSyntax node, BinaryOperatorKind kind, 212return TupleBinaryOperatorInfo.Multiple.ErrorInstance; 226return TupleBinaryOperatorInfo.Multiple.ErrorInstance;
BoundTree\TupleBinaryOperatorInfo.cs (1)
105internal static readonly Multiple ErrorInstance =
Generated\BoundNodes.xml.Generated.cs (3)
1694public BoundTupleBinaryOperator(SyntaxNode syntax, BoundExpression left, BoundExpression right, BinaryOperatorKind operatorKind, TupleBinaryOperatorInfo.Multiple operators, TypeSymbol type, bool hasErrors = false) 1713public TupleBinaryOperatorInfo.Multiple Operators { get; } 1718public BoundTupleBinaryOperator Update(BoundExpression left, BoundExpression right, BinaryOperatorKind operatorKind, TupleBinaryOperatorInfo.Multiple operators, TypeSymbol type)
Lowering\LocalRewriter\LocalRewriter_TupleBinaryOperator.cs (5)
151var multiple = (TupleBinaryOperatorInfo.Multiple)operators; 252return RewriteTupleNestedOperators((TupleBinaryOperatorInfo.Multiple)@operator, left, right, boolType, temps, operatorKind); 266private BoundExpression RewriteTupleNestedOperators(TupleBinaryOperatorInfo.Multiple operators, BoundExpression left, BoundExpression right, 484private BoundExpression RewriteNonNullableNestedTupleOperators(TupleBinaryOperatorInfo.Multiple operators,